Digi,
Yes, these are true duals possible using a fabricated X-pipe. If you go this route please use the GT midpipe and Ford hangers as you'll save yourself a lot of grief in the end as the mandrel bent midpipe is stainless steel and the factory hangers insure correct fit and alignment.
The stock v6 muffler is pretty lame so anything you do should be an improvement. It is also very resrictive while the GT muffler is open chambered and designed for performance. If you have a chance, listen to a stock GT and you'll hear what I mean. Now keep in mind our 4.0's will never sound like a GT but with this setup it's about as close as you'll get. With that in mind just listen to a few sound clips of JBA, SRT, Magnaflow and you'll find a tone you like.
